Question: What
is Medicaid?
Answer: Medicaid is a publicly funded program
that pays covered medical and health care costs of low income or disabled
persons who qualify.
Question: What
programs are available for working parents who cannot afford health insurance
for their children?
Answer: Health Check and NC Health Choice for Children
are publicly funded programs that help working parents provide health insurance
for their children at either low or no cost. To find out more, please call the
